If you enter any credentials (e.g., logging into a fake BudTV account), the indexs.php script stores them in a text file on the attacker’s server. This includes email addresses and passwords, which are later sold on dark web forums.
A correct HTTP protocol is written as http:// or https:// . The variant http- is meaningless to a browser. When a user clicks a link with http- , the browser will treat it as a relative path or an invalid scheme. In many cases, this triggers a fallback that may redirect through a malicious gateway.
